What has occured when bubbles form in a liquid that is being heated

Answers

the waters evaporating.. theyre life air bubbles.. 

Bubbles form in a liquid being heated when it reaches its boiling point, due to the expansion of water vapor and air within them.

When bubbles form in a liquid that is being heated, such as water, this is an indication that the liquid is reaching its boiling point. Water and other liquids contain dissolved air and impurities, which become visible as small bubbles at lower temperatures. As the temperature of the liquid increases, the water vapor inside these bubbles expands. The boiling process starts when the vapor pressure inside the bubbles is equal to the atmospheric pressure. At this point, usually 100°C for water at sea level, bubbles grow rapidly in size increasing the buoyant force, causing them to rise to the surface and release their vapor in a process commonly referred to as boiling. To prevent bumping, a phenomenon where the liquid can boil violently, a boiling chip or a stirring rod can be used to provide nucleation sites for bubble formation.

Sometimes a liquid can become superheated, reaching a temperature at which it should be a gas without actually boiling. This condition is unstable and the liquid may boil suddenly, sometimes even explosively. Disturbance or introduction of nucleation sites can initiate boiling in superheated liquids.

How much data can a digital wave send. (The maximum data)

Answers

... A digital signal sent over a telephone connection is
limited to about 60,000 bits (7,500 Bytes) per second. 

... Data sent over "Category 5" and "Category 6" Ethernet cables
usually runs at either 100 megabits or 1 gigabit per second. 

... Data sent over wideband microwave radio signals
is currently capable of up to 1 gigabit (1000 megabits)
per second.

... Fiber optic systems typically operate at 10 gigabits or
40 gigabits per second, but much higher rates have been
accomplished.

In 2010, Nippon Telegraph and Telephone Corporation (of Japan)
transferred 69,100 gigabits per second (69.1 Terabits) over a single
fiber that was about 150 miles long.

In 2012, the same company transferred 1 million gigabits per second
(1 petabit) over a single fiber about 31 miles long.
__________________________________

1 megabit  =  1 million bits

1 gigabit = 1 billion bits = 1,000 megabits

1 Terabit = 1,000 gigabits = 1 million megabits

1 petabit = 1,000 Terabits = 1 million gigabits = 1 billion megabits

               = 1 billion million bits .

Which diagram best represents the relationship between the Earth and Sun that causes the changes in seasons on Earth?

Answers

The correct answer is the third diagram, the one in which Earth's axis is slightly inclined with respect to Earth's plane of orbit.

Indeed, the inclination of the Earth's axis has the effect to expose to the sunlight a hemisphere more than the other: i.e. during the month of January, the axis is inclined so that the South pole is closer to the Sun than the North Pole, resulting in summer in the Southern Hemisphere and winter in the Northern Hemisphere; while during the month of August the axis is inclined so that the North pole is closer to the Sun than the South Pole resulting in summer in the Northern Hemisphere and winter in the Southern Hemisphere.

The three forces acting on a hot-air balloon that is moving vertically are its weight, the force due to air resistance and the upthrust force. The hot-air balloon descends vertically at constant speed. The force of air resistance on the balloon is F. Which weight of material must be released from the balloon so that it ascends vertically at the same constant speed? A F B 2F C 3F D 4F

Answers

Explanation :

The forces acting on hot- air balloon are:

Weight, (W)

Force due to air resistance, (F)

Upthrust force, (U)

Its weight W is acting in downward direction. The upthrust force U acts in upward direction. When the balloon is moving upward, the air resistance is in downward and vice versa.

In this case, the hot-air balloon descends vertically at constant speed.

so, [tex]a=0[/tex]

and [tex]F=ma=0[/tex]

so, [tex]W = F + U[/tex] ....................(1)

when it is ascending let the weight that it is releasing is R, so

[tex](W-R) + F = U[/tex]..........(2)

solving equation (1) and (2)

[tex](W-R)+F=W-F[/tex]

[tex]R=2F[/tex]            

2F is the weight of material that must be released from the balloon so that it ascends vertically at the same constant speed.
